7. DATA RETENTION
We retain your Personal Information only for as long as necessary to fulfill the purposes outlined in this Policy, or as required by law. Retention periods may vary depending on the type of data and the specific legal or operational needs:
- Account Information: Retained until the account is deleted or otherwise deactivated.
- Transaction Data: Retained as required for financial and regulatory compliance up to 7 years.
- Marketing Data: Retained until you opt-out or withdraw consent.
8. USER RIGHTS & CHOICES
In accordance with local laws, you may have the following rights over your Personal Information:
- Access: Request details about your Personal Information we hold.
- Rectification: Correct or update inaccurate or incomplete information.
- Erasure: Request deletion of your Personal Information, subject to legal exemptions.
- Restriction: Request that we limit processing of your Personal Information.
- Objection: Object to the processing of your Personal Information for specific purposes, such as direct marketing.
- Data Portability: Request a copy of your Personal Information in a structured, commonly used format.
- Withdraw Consent: Where processing is based on consent, you can withdraw at any time.
